Full Job Description
Standard Job Description

This position will report to the F-35 Production Sr. Business Manager and will be responsible for performing financial and funding analysis on assigned contracts. The selected individual will influence the development of proposal and negotiation strategies with a business and financial focus that includes cost risks, ROS commitment, target profit rates, execution, and overall financial performance. This position will also support the execution of the Production portfolio from a business perspective by placing emphasis on achievement of program business and financial goals for assigned contracts. Additional responsibilities for assigned F-35 Production contracts includes establishment of a compliant budget baseline, review and analysis of program EACs, and preparation of monthly/quarterly financial Change In Position charts. This position will support Program Management and other members of the F-35 Business and Program team by providing sound business guidance, supporting financial reporting requirements to internal and external customers, providing cost assessment impacts, and conducting root cause analysis. This position will coordinate and partner with FP&A to ensure accurate Orders, Sales, EBIT and Cash reporting and will assist in the development of the F-35 Production Long Range Plan (LRP). The successful candidate will require a broad understanding of Business Management competencies including Financial Planning (Orders, Sales, EBIT and Cash analysis and reporting), Program Finance, Contracts, and Estimating. This position will be required to extract and summarize large volumes of financial information from in-house business systems such as COBRA, SAP, and Electronic Contracting System (ECE).

About Lockheed Martin

Lockheed Martin Corporation is a global security company that engages in the research, design, development, manufacture, integration, and sustainment of advanced technology systems and products. It also provides a range of management, engineering, technical, scientific, logistic, and information services. The company operates in four business segments: Aeronautics, Electronic Systems, Information Systems and Global Services, and Space Systems. Lockheed Martin was formed in 1995 from the merger of Lockheed Corporation and Martin Marietta. In September 2008, Lockheed Martin Corporation acquired Aculight Corporation. In January 2009, it completed its acquisition of Universal Systems & Technology, Inc. (UNITECH). In August 2009, it completed its acquisition of Gyrocam Systems LLC (Gyrocam). Gyrocam develops and supplies gyrostabilized optical surveillance systems and sustainment field services, principally to the United States military. Lockheed Martin Missiles and Fire Control, a unit of the Company's Electronic Systems business area, would manage the Gyrocam business.
